Player Overview
Brock Gary, an American poker player, currently ranked 17,107th in the world, with total career earnings of $194,634. Known for his solid tournament strategy, he is active in various live and online events.
Career and Major Results
Brock Gary's poker career began online, later transitioning to live tournaments. He has cashed multiple times in WSOP series events and reached final tables in some small to medium-sized tournaments. Notable results include several five-figure scores, but there are no publicly recorded championship titles.
Playing Style
Gary's style leans toward tight-aggressive (TAG), focusing on pot control and positional advantage. He excels at making post-flop decisions based on hand reading and range analysis, but tends to be conservative in the early stages.
